[Excel问题,高手来]在表中的A2位置输入编号,那么在表中的B2单元格就可以从另一张表中提取
假设有这么一个情景
现在Excel中有这2个工作表,一个叫个人信息,另一个叫个人成绩
那么是这样:
个人信息有两列,第一列是编号,第二列是姓名
个人成绩有三列,第一列是编号,第二列是姓名,第三列是成绩
现在打算编一个这样的函数,达到如下效果:
在个人成绩表中的A2位置输入编号,比如:5,那么在个人成绩表中的B2单元格就可以从个人信息表中提取到编号为5的姓名,并且填在个人成绩表的B2单元格中。
谁能把这个函数写出来,我追加50分。
补充:不行啊~能不能再解答清楚些.或者用QQ联系
答案:在个人成绩表的A2位置输入下面公式“=IF(ISNA(VLOOKUP(A2,个人信息!A:B,2,0)),"",VLOOKUP(A2,Sheet1!A:B,2,0))”,然后再将这个公式复制满B列可能使用的空间,这样就能实现你想要的功能。
其他:在个人成绩表的A2位置输入下面公式“=IF(ISNA(VLOOKUP(A2,个人信息!A:B,2,0)),"",VLOOKUP(A2,Sheet1!A:B,2,0))”,然后再将这个公式复制满B列可能使用的空间,这样就能实现你想要的功能。
这个很好!!学习了 在个人成绩表B2中输入=VLOOKUP(A2,个人信息!A:B,2,FALSE),就可以了
上一个:sql2005怎么实现数据库或者表的导出,比如导出成excel
下一个:关于EXCEL的对应关系